    Palmetto Superfoods opened 6 months ago where Wow Wow Hawaian Lemonade once was. One table inside and 3 tables outside. Sparse decor. Vanilla walls all around. Pic of plants near entrance on left. P.S. specialty is Brazilian bowls and smoothies with many varietals using fresh fruits and ingredients. One can also "create your own". Ordered on the kiosk which was easy to do.pd. Got smoothie in 5ish minutes. Sips: Avocado Matcha Love Smoothie (10.95) -loved there was any residual ice so the taste is consistent. The taste profile was slightly sweet with none of the ingredients (matcha powder, coconut milk, banana, matcha base, fresh avocado) predominant in taste. Thought matcha would be more pronounced. New to these smoothies. 4.5 stars Worthy! Fresh ingredients. Made to order.

    Some friends and I were treated to a December early morning Sunday run/walk organized by Orange Theory and ending at Palmetto Superfoods near the San Francisco Outlets. The plant-based vegan-friendly acai bowls and smoothies were the perfect treat after a Sunday activity. The space was modern but intimate with just a few tables, chairs and benches inside. Additional seating was available outside but it was too cold for December! The staff was knowledgeable and welcoming. The menu choices were overwhelmingly extensive with an abundance of fresh healthy options to create your own treat or to choose one of Palmetto's popularly crafted favorites, layering one healthy ingredient at a time. I chose the Harvest Blend: acai, coconut, steel cut oats with caotella butter, roasted coffee granola (I could taste and feel the texture of the ground coffee beans!), strawberries, mango, banana, pumpkin seeds, mulberries and topped off with matcha powder. I am pretty sure this was my first foray into acai bowls and Palmetto Superfoods did not disappoint!

    This place is across the street from street from the SF Premium Outlets technically the city of Livermore. It's pretty new. Lots of parking but on the weekend rush I'd imagine it would be busy. I inside is super tiny and there is only one self ordering kiosk. It's pretty straight forward and fast . I have T mobile and my phone was getting one active bar . They have WiFi ,public & free but the password isn't posted anywhere. Literally one small bench and 2 small tables with 2 chairs . More tables outside but it was too warm to sit outside . As for the minus one star it wasn't about the quality or lack of service it was the sky high prices for the smoothies. No sort of discount but they have a dollar per reward points program with starts with giving your cell phone number. I ordered 2 smoothies the warrior with mango and the Cold brew with banana both were good but don't really almost $23 worth. My final decision on worthiness will come after I try a açaí bowl I think. As a silly comparison they are 100 times better than cheap Costco smoothie though and better ingredients.
